早在Ubuntu問(wèn)世之前,Debian已經(jīng)是Linux領(lǐng)域的一股主力軍了。更確切地來(lái)說(shuō),正是Debian這款Linux發(fā)行版,讓從Knoppix到Simply Mepis的其他眾多發(fā)行版得以成為現(xiàn)實(shí)。這就好比是Ubuntu之于Linux Mint的關(guān)系:Ubuntu為Mint提供了便于開(kāi)發(fā)的基礎(chǔ)。在本文中,本人將詳細(xì)介紹Debian與Ubuntu相比孰優(yōu)孰劣,以及Dibian是不是有能力成為實(shí)力強(qiáng)勁的Ubuntu替代者。
發(fā)行版安裝
盡管Ubuntu立足于Debian基礎(chǔ)上,但它不會(huì)帶來(lái)一模一樣的安裝體驗(yàn)。比如說(shuō),Debian讓你可以試用KDE、GNOME及其他的桌面環(huán)境,而Ubuntu本身實(shí)際上就提供了Unity桌面環(huán)境。誠(chéng)然,現(xiàn)在市面上有些Ubuntu派生版提供替代桌面,但Debian是以Debian的名義正式提供替代桌面的。這是Ubuntu所欠缺的地方。
值得一提的另一個(gè)方面是Debian的安裝方式。你有兩個(gè)選擇:要么使用標(biāo)準(zhǔn)的安裝ISO文件,要么使用隨安裝程序捆綁在一起的Live ISO文件。我使用了Live ISO文件,目的是為了看看該版本上的安裝程序是怎么處理安裝的。讓我吃驚的是,按圖形化用戶(hù)界面(GUI)安裝程序逐步操作不僅非常簡(jiǎn)單,Debian甚至還建議我考慮建立一個(gè)專(zhuān)門(mén)的主分區(qū)??紤]到Ubuntu仍是不給予這種建議的少數(shù)發(fā)行版之一,Debian的這項(xiàng)特性非常好。
Ubuntu也提供了一個(gè)優(yōu)秀的GUI安裝程序;不過(guò),我發(fā)現(xiàn)缺少建議建立一個(gè)專(zhuān)門(mén)的主分區(qū)讓人沮喪,因?yàn)閺拈L(zhǎng)遠(yuǎn)來(lái)看這只會(huì)有利于用戶(hù)。我確信,Ubuntu開(kāi)發(fā)人員迫使用戶(hù)手動(dòng)選擇該選項(xiàng)肯定有某個(gè)神秘的理由,但缺少這個(gè)簡(jiǎn)單的單選按鈕讓我非常惱火。
要考慮的另一個(gè)方面是,Debian的安裝過(guò)程會(huì)提出新手用戶(hù)可能不會(huì)明白的一些問(wèn)題。比如說(shuō),關(guān)于程序包鏡像和GRUP安裝在哪里的問(wèn)題最好還是留給中高級(jí)用戶(hù)去處理。這倒不是說(shuō),新手用戶(hù)搞不明白此類(lèi)問(wèn)題,而是說(shuō)大多數(shù)人不愿意為了搞清楚這些東西到底啥意思而硬著頭腦研究一番。
Ubuntu不同于Debian的另一個(gè)方面是,安裝過(guò)程中出現(xiàn)的視覺(jué)效果。Debian的GUI安裝程序缺少Ubuntu的安裝過(guò)程中出現(xiàn)的各種滾動(dòng)圖形。這倒不是說(shuō),一方在這個(gè)方面勝于另一方;而是說(shuō),這大概表明了Debian給人的印象:這是一款樸實(shí)無(wú)華的發(fā)行版。
桌面體驗(yàn)
一旦安裝完畢,Ubuntu和Debian都提供了一個(gè)標(biāo)準(zhǔn)的桌面環(huán)境,該桌面環(huán)境提供了應(yīng)用程序菜單、桌面和各種小應(yīng)用程序。就Debian而言,我選擇使用Gnome,那樣我最后得到的桌面是自己選擇的。就Ubuntu而言,你最后得到的桌面會(huì)是Unity。
Ubuntu隨帶火狐瀏覽器,而Debian則提供了沒(méi)有品牌的Iceweasel瀏覽器。它與火狐實(shí)為同一款瀏覽器,只是沒(méi)有所有權(quán)歸屬M(fèi)ozilla基金會(huì)的商標(biāo)品牌。
我選擇的Gnome桌面隨帶一種標(biāo)準(zhǔn)的Gnome體驗(yàn)。由于我在虛擬機(jī)中運(yùn)行該桌面,最后得到了一種快速的后備模式,因?yàn)樵谖业臏y(cè)試機(jī)上性能是限定的。坦率地說(shuō),在擁有較少資源的機(jī)器上運(yùn)行時(shí),帶Gnome的Debian在性能方面可以說(shuō)完勝Ubuntu。不過(guò)從外觀上來(lái)看,Ubuntu在美感方面扳回一局。
這兩款發(fā)行版在默認(rèn)安裝后都使用PulseAudio作為其聲音服務(wù)器,這讓人大跌眼鏡,因?yàn)榇蠖鄶?shù)Debian用戶(hù)不太可能想要使用PulseAudio,因?yàn)樗辉S多Linux用戶(hù)認(rèn)為是一項(xiàng)臃腫的技術(shù)。
軟件管理
Debian與Ubuntu有著共同之處的一個(gè)地方是,使用Debian軟件包管理及其隨帶的配套工具。在終端層面,apt用于軟件包管理。
GUI軟件包管理方面就開(kāi)始不一樣了:Ubuntu在默認(rèn)情況下使用Ubuntu軟件中心(Ubuntu Software Center,https://apps.ubuntu.com/cat/),而Debian使用Synaptic。對(duì)經(jīng)驗(yàn)豐富的Linux愛(ài)好者來(lái)說(shuō),后者實(shí)際上更受青睞,因?yàn)镾ynaptic是一款比軟件中心更出色的軟件工具。 不過(guò),新手用戶(hù)可能發(fā)覺(jué)自己很想念Ubuntu軟件中心,因?yàn)镾ynaptic缺少了Ubuntu的默認(rèn)選項(xiàng)所具有的那種完美。
另一方面是Ubuntu的個(gè)人軟件包檔案(PPA,https://launchpad.net/ubuntu/+ppas)和Debian的backports(http://backports.debian.org/)。Ubuntu的PPA其想法在于,你可以確保自己選擇的最新的每一款軟件都是版本最新。至于Debian,用戶(hù)可以使用Debian backports獲得同樣的體驗(yàn)。這些軟件基本上是Debian進(jìn)行測(cè)試的、為了供Debian穩(wěn)定版用戶(hù)使用而開(kāi)發(fā)的。至于Ubuntu和Debian,用戶(hù)都要小心,因?yàn)橄冗M(jìn)軟件有時(shí)可能會(huì)帶來(lái)新問(wèn)題。我給出的建議是,這兩種方法最好都避免,除非是有修正版,或者如果你使用任何某一款軟件的先進(jìn)版可以獲得某項(xiàng)功能。雖然舊版軟件似乎有點(diǎn)乏味,但是它們往往更加穩(wěn)定。
其他雜項(xiàng)
Ubuntu不同于Debian的另一個(gè)方面是,Ubuntu中的大多數(shù)網(wǎng)絡(luò)設(shè)備在默認(rèn)情況下就能工作。而萬(wàn)一需要某個(gè)專(zhuān)有的驅(qū)動(dòng)程序,限制性驅(qū)動(dòng)程序管理工具就會(huì)輕松處理這個(gè)問(wèn)題。相比之下,Debian無(wú)法在默認(rèn)情況下運(yùn)行許多無(wú)線(xiàn)設(shè)備。誠(chéng)然,Debian組件庫(kù)里面有所需的二進(jìn)制大對(duì)象文件(blob);不過(guò),安裝這些文件,并且讓許多常用的無(wú)線(xiàn)芯片組能夠與Debian協(xié)同運(yùn)行還是需要有勞最終用戶(hù)。
一些人可能認(rèn)為,Debian用起來(lái)更困難。我不贊同這一說(shuō)法,而是會(huì)認(rèn)為,Debian就是沒(méi)有提供安全帶的Linux。想在Debian環(huán)境下獲得類(lèi)似Ubuntu的體驗(yàn),只需要在Debian維基(http://wiki.debian.org/)方面花點(diǎn)時(shí)間,另外添加一兩個(gè)組件庫(kù)。而最后,你得到的是一個(gè)運(yùn)行穩(wěn)定的、反應(yīng)迅即的桌面,它在速度和穩(wěn)定性方面會(huì)讓任何安裝的Ubuntu相形見(jiàn)絀。享受這個(gè)好處的秘密是,Debian只需要你花一點(diǎn)工夫。
證明Debian更勝一籌的最后一個(gè)例子是,安裝專(zhuān)有的視頻驅(qū)動(dòng)程序。在經(jīng)驗(yàn)豐富的用戶(hù)看來(lái),Debian方法相當(dāng)簡(jiǎn)單直接。只要瀏覽至相應(yīng)頁(yè)面,添加所需的組件包,然后粘貼你所需驅(qū)動(dòng)程序的安裝命令即可。 不過(guò),Ubuntu用戶(hù)已被專(zhuān)有的驅(qū)動(dòng)程序管理器過(guò)分寵壞了。真正的好消息是,實(shí)際上,Debian方法比Ubuntu方法快捷得多。Debian用戶(hù)只需要從Debian維基拷貝和粘貼兩個(gè)命令框的內(nèi)容。另一方面,Ubuntu用戶(hù)則依賴(lài)GUI;眾所周知,GUI遠(yuǎn)遠(yuǎn)談不上十全十美。更糟糕的是,要是萬(wàn)一出了什么岔子,如果不深入鉆研日志本身,就沒(méi)有詳細(xì)對(duì)策可供你采取。
這里的要點(diǎn)在于,Debian需要更實(shí)際上手的用戶(hù)體驗(yàn)。有些人喜歡這樣,而有些人一想到讓桌面端Linux成為更深入的體驗(yàn)就猶豫不決。
所以說(shuō),Debian是實(shí)力強(qiáng)勁的Ubuntu替代者嗎?答案是肯定的,如果你愿意調(diào)整自己的期望的話(huà)。
有些用戶(hù)愿意學(xué)習(xí)Linux如何工作,讓他們多花點(diǎn)時(shí)間添加所需組件庫(kù)以獲得額外的硬件支持,那毫無(wú)問(wèn)題;對(duì)這些人來(lái)說(shuō),Debian是個(gè)非常好的選擇。Debian用起來(lái)比Arch Linux來(lái)得容易,但仍為用戶(hù)們提供了一種運(yùn)行速度快又穩(wěn)定的桌面,你在今后好多年都可以放心地用它。